Output 8c39c8cc01653b8a995cb9751544797fbdc12eb3e5cfcac6bde48f2c8a69c157:3

value
2340800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0445749a074bff3f5e127e01c58d918a9df5d99 OP_EQUAL
address
3Hm2iigqMTDVbWUnkY2W6A8tvea52Tmvns
transaction
8c39c8cc01653b8a995cb9751544797fbdc12eb3e5cfcac6bde48f2c8a69c157
spent
true